## Changelog — Keyhaven v2.8

Welcome to the project! Quick note on the password reset revamp: reset links now expire after 30 minutes instead of 24 hours, and we rate-limit requests to three per hour per account. Old tokens issued before the deploy were invalidated, so expect a few support tickets this week. The flow now ships with these default settings.

config for kahag-fajof:
[jordor]
port = 8080
region = lower-3
host = jordor.merlaqhq.corp
team = ralax
timeout_ms = 1500
retries = 3

Subject: Annual Insurance Renewal — Action Required

Dear department heads,

Our property and liability coverage with Brellmore Assurance expires at the end of next quarter. Premiums have risen 12% following the Calverton warehouse claim, and Marta Ilves is negotiating revised terms. Please review your departmental risk registers before Friday's session. The outcome directly affects the confidential planning note below.

management briefing: Only 33 of the 205 pilot accounts renewed Kasath, so a churn review is set for October 17. Weniusek Logistics is in early talks to buy Holethax Freight for about $345.6 million.

## Configuration

We are migrating the legacy cron jobs into the Loomflow workflow engine, so each scheduled task is now a Loomflow definition under `flows/`. As a contractor you should never edit crontabs on the Bramblehost boxes directly — change the flow definitions and redeploy. Loomflow reads its settings from the env file at startup, and the engine's API credential for registering flows is set on the next line.

secret setting of bagag-kajof: RELAY_SECRET8=d9a517d5